Financial Modeling Analyst Salary in Ravenna, KY

How much does a Financial Modeling Analyst make in Ravenna, KY?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a Financial Modeling Analyst in Ravenna, KY is $70,129 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$34.

However, a Financial Modeling Analyst's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$80,158
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$65,102 to $75,378
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$60,525

How Experience Level Affects Financial Modeling Analyst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of a Financial Modeling Analyst's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here’s how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Entry-Level (less than 1 year): $59,850
  • Early Career (1-2 years): $70,478
  • Mid-Level (2-4 years): $84,469
  • Senior-Level (5-8 years): $101,829
  • Expert (over 8 years): $131,333

Financial Modeling Analyst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Financial Modeling Analyst ro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 10%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Aerospace & Defense and Business Services s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 5% above the average. In contrast, Financial Modeling Analyst positions in Transportation or Software & Networking typ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Financial Modeling Analyst as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.
